RP experience

My role play experience started when I was seven or eight, like many of us I had role played, in a sense, with toys, legos and whatever else I could find. As a kid, I think it's safe to say that many of us role played in a sort, making characters and stories for said characters. Anyroad, as I got older, I had found myself amongst the yahoo chat rooms that were starting to gain popularity and thus I was introduced to a type of text based role play. I enjoyed it, very much so, but it never really took off for me at that point. Shortly after I started getting into online gaming, Diablo II, City of Heroes, Runescape, were a few games back then that really drew me in and within them, I had found more profound text based RP. Thus, my love for RP really started to grow. I was obsessed to say the least. Again, I was also young. As I got older, I had started to grow a personal standard for what I wanted and expected from RP. I had found small groups of people within many different games who I enjoyed lengthy bouts of RP with. It was then that I really started to enjoy more in-depth role play. What I mean by this is the progression of a good story, whether it be through casual interactions and relationships or a more serious story driven plot. I started to really look forward to what would come next. I understood that I could write a short story, but it never was as enjoyable as writing a plot and seeing it change, evolve, and grow through the interactions of characters and the choices everyone involved would make. I enjoyed the time I would plan a story or a little plot, research whatever was needed to flesh it out, then see everything I had thought would happen get crushed, only to be replaced with something I had not predicted. I fell in love with the improv of Role play, the constant guess and anticipation of what would come next. Call me crazy, but now, as I sit twenty plus years later, I have not just a love, nor an obsession for role playing, but both, it has become a passion of mine.
